Merlin Manor Care Centre is located in Hartlepool and offers residential care as well as nursing care.

This purpose built care home offers personalised care in a modern environment and operates on the ethos that every resident is unique.

It has lovely outdoor areas and spectacular views.

All the bedrooms have wet rooms and residents can socialise in the lounge diner. The home even has a salon and a nail bar so residents can get a pamper when needed.

Staff are highly trained and the dignity of the residents is at the heart of their care.

Overview of Review Score

The Review Score of 9.7 (9.735) out of 10 for Merlin Manor Care Centre is based on a) the Average Rating and b) the number of positive Reviews.

  • a) The Average Rating is 4.7 out of 5 from 66 Reviews in the last 24 months.

  • b) The score for the number of positive Reviews is 5.0 out of 5 from 64 positive Reviews in the last 24 months.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  • a) 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months.

    The Average Rating of 4.735 for Merlin Manor Care Centre is calculated as follows: ( (603 Excellents x 5) + (137 Goods x 4) + (23 Satisfactorys x 3) + (3 Poors x 2) + (3 Very Poors x 1) ) ÷ 769 Ratings = 4.735

  • b) 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5').

    The 5 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Merlin Manor Care Centre is based on 64 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    • i) 4 points are available for the first 10 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, and then 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ews and then 0.1 Points for the next five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.100, 7th = 0.100, 8th = 0.100, 9th = 0.100, 10th = 0.100)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 = 4

    • ii) 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 94 registered maximum number of service users is 18.8, which has been reached with 64 Positive reviews. Points = 1

  • When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.

  • If a Care Home does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.
